However, to learn, you need to develop a general troubleshooting approach - a logical, methodical, method of narrowing down the problem. A tech tip database might suggest: 'Replace C536' for a particular symptom. This is good advice for a specific problem on one model. However, what you really want to understand is why C536 was the cause and how to pinpoint the culprit in general even if you don't have a service manual or schematic and your tech tip database doesn't have an entry for your sick TV or VCR.

While schematics are nice, you won't always have them or be able to justify the purchase for a one-of repair. Therefore, in many cases, some reverse engineering will be necessary. The time will be well spent since even if you don't see another instance of the same model in your entire lifetime, you will have learned something in the process that can be applied to other equipment problems.

REPAIR / SERVICING TV HAIER L32A9A

Technical description and composition of the HAIER L32A9A TV, type of panel and applicable modules. The composition of the modules.
Haier
Model: L32A9A L32A9A-A1
Chassis / Version: PY12038-Q
Panel: LC320WX3 (SL) (C1)
T-CON: LC320WX3-SLC1 P / N: 6870C-0154C; LCDP4801A, M12L16161A-AZH1P71H2, TPS65161
Inverter (backlight): KLS-EE32HK14A
PWM Inverter: OZ9666SN
MOSFET Inverter: K4075
Power Supply (PSU): PSM210-417-R / PSM210-417A-R
PWM Power: L6562, NCP1377B, WT7515
MOSFET Power: P9NK70Z, P10NK80Z
MainBoard: PY12038-Q (V1.0)
IC MainBoard: HY5DU281622FTP-5
Tuner: TDQ-6PD / T125D-ADC
Control: HTR-192

General recommendations for repairing TV LCD
Possible manifestations of defects
- Haier L32A9A TV does not turn on. The control lights do not light or flash. On the remote control and other control buttons does not respond.
With such manifestations, a malfunction is likely to be detected in the PSM210-417-R power supply module. It is necessary to measure the secondary output voltage, and in case of their absence, check the operability of the power switches (P9NK70Z, P10NK80Z) of the converters and rectifier diodes for a short circuit.
In case of breakdowns in the secondary circuits, the converter can operate in a short circuit mode, and during short circuit in the elements of the primary circuit, the mains fuse usually breaks.
Mos-Fet keys used in switching power supplies usually fail due to a malfunction of other elements that can put it out of operation in key mode or provoke an excess of the maximum current or voltage. It can be supply, damper circuits, or elements of OOS (negative feedback) stabilization. The reason for the breakdown of the power switch may be PWM (PWM) L6562, NCP1377B, WT7515. It is checked only by replacement with a known good one.
- There is no image, there is sound, it responds to the remote control, the channels are switched. In some cases, the image appears when you turn on and immediately disappears.
The defect can be caused by problems in the nodes or elements of the backlight of the display, or in the power supply of the lamps or inverter. If all the electrolytic capacitors of the filter according to the power supply of the inverter are working, make sure that the lamps are working, then you need to check the converter keys and the secondary windings of the transformers.
If in diagnosing a malfunction, it is necessary to disable the inverter protection, there is a risk of failure of the power elements of the inverter, and special care is required during work, and after they are finished, it is necessary to restore the protection circuits for further safe operation of the TV by the owner in normal mode.
- The TV does not enter the operating mode, does not respond to the remote control. The indicator on the front panel lights constantly or blinks.
Repair or diagnostics of the PY12038-Q motherboard should begin by checking the stabilizers and power converters needed to power the chips and matrix. If necessary, update or replace the software (software). Sophisticated MB board repair (SSB) is in some cases possible and practiced by repairmen. To do this, check and, if necessary, replace the elements HY5DU281622FTP-5. BGA chip malfunctions are usually easy to detect by warming up.
In the absence of tuning to the channels of on-air or cable television, you should make sure that the software is correct, as well as in accordance with the ratings of the supply voltages on the terminals of the TDQ-6PD / T125D-ADC tuner. It is also necessary to check the presence of pulses of data exchange between the tuner and the processor via the I2C bus using an oscilloscope.

Key Features of HAIER L32A9A:
Installed matrix (LCD panel) LC320WX3 (SL) (C1).
The matrix control uses the Timing Controller (T-CON) LC320WX3-SLC1.
To power the backlight, an inverter KLS-EE32HK14A is used, it is controlled by the PWM controller OZ9666SN. As power elements of the inverter, keys of the K4075 type are used.
The necessary supply voltages for all nodes of the HAIER L32A9A TV are generated by the PSM210-417-R power supply module or its analogs using L6562, NCP1377B, WT7515 microchips and power switches of the type P9NK70Z, P10NK80Z.
MainBoard - the main board (motherboard) is a PY12038-Q module, using HY5DU281622FTP-5 microcircuits and others.
The TDQ-6PD / T125D-ADC tuner provides TV reception and channel tuning.
Additional technical information about the panel:
Brand: LG.Philips LCD
Model: LC320WX3-SLC1
Type: a-Si TFT-LCD, Panel
Diagonal size: 31.5 inch
Resolution: 1366x768, WXGA
Display Mode: S-IPS, Normally Black, Transmissive
Active Area: 697.68x392.26 mm
Surface: Antiglare, Hard coating (3H)
Brightness: 400 cd / m²
Contrast Ratio: 900: 1
Display Colors: 16.7M (8-bit), CIE1931 72%
Response Time: 8 (G to G)
Frequency: 60Hz
Lamp Type: 14 pcs EEFL Embedded (Inverter)
Signal Interface: LVDS (1 ch, 8-bit), 30 pins
Voltage: 12.0V
